Classes Offered
Tools of the Woods
Edges 1: Knife and Axe
Participants become very familiar with two of our most important tools, whether in the woods or on the homestead. Class includes sharpening techniques, safe and efficient usage, mauls and wood splitting, maintenance, recognizing quality tools, and small woodworking projects.
Length: full day
Edges 2: Survey of Homestead Tools
Continue getting acquainted the many sharp tools we use to get jobs done without electricity: hand saws, draw knives, hand drills, brace and bits, froes, adzes, broad axes and others. Sharpening, maintenance, basic handle making, and tool shopping tips included in this session.
Length: half or full day flexible
The Primitive Edge
Explore the fundamentals of making stone tools (flintknapping) from flint and other types of stone. Students each make a basic stone tool kit including blades, scrapers, drills, and burins.
Length: half or full day (flexible depth)
Chainsaws
Get comfortable using this amazing modern time saver and produce your own heating fuel. Instruction includes safety, basic tree felling, bucking, saw maintenance, and more.
Length: half or full, preferably full day
